Nebraska Athletics is one of the few self-sustaining intercollegiate athletic programs in the country. In the 2014-15 fiscal year, Nebraska drew more than 1.3 million fans across all
sports through the gates of its world-class facilities. This incredible interest and support enables Nebraska Athletics to invest in the student-athlete experience, as well as the overall
game-day experience.
Nebraska is a leader in providing all the resources and support necessary for student-athletes to become successful in Academics, Athletics and Life. Nebraska will continue to
strategically plan for avenues to strengthen the resources to support more than 600 Husker student-athletes.
LIFE SKILLS
The Husker Life Skills program allows student-athletes to continue their development
and impact lives in the community. In 2014-15, Husker student-athletes, such as Annika
Albrecht, combined for more than 6,500 hours in the community, making an impact on
thousands of Nebraskans across the state.

DICK AND PEG HERMAN FAMILY STUDENT LIFE COMPLEX
The Dick and Peg Herman Family Student Life Complex provides a comprehensive
learning area for many of the Husker student-athletes. The complex houses the
Academics, Life Skills and Compliance offices, and the Walter Scott Technology Center.
